Why Professional Fitting Matters

  • Custom Hand Measurements: Proper span, pitch, and finger hole sizing
  • Personal Analysis: Your unique PAP, tilt, and rotation measurements
  • Layout Customization: Drilling specific to your style and lane conditions
  • Equipment Matching: Building a complete arsenal for different conditions

Understanding Drilling Layouts

A drilling layout is the specific placement of finger holes and thumb hole on a bowling ball relative to the ball’s core and weight block. The layout determines how the ball will react when it encounters friction on the lane.

Symmetric Balls: Have uniform core shapes and require layouts based on pin-to-PAP distance and pin-to-CG relationships.

Asymmetric Balls: Have uneven core shapes with additional mass bias markers, requiring more complex layout considerations.

  • PAP (Positive Axis Point): The point where your ball’s axis of rotation intersects the ball’s surface
  • Pin: Marks the top of the weight block in the ball
  • CG (Center of Gravity): The ball’s balance point
  • MB (Mass Bias): Additional marking on asymmetric balls

Pin Close to PAP (3-4 inches): Earlier hook, smoother transition

Pin Far from PAP (5+ inches): Later hook, more angular backend

Pin Distance affects: Length, backend reaction, and overall ball motion shape
